Dental Fluoride Treatment Market (By Product: Toothpaste, Varnish, Gel, Mouth Rinse, Supplements, Others; By End-user: Dental Clinics, Hospitals, Homecare) - Global Industry Analysis, Size, Share, Growth, Trends, Regional Outlook, and Forecast 2023-2032


The global dental fluoride treatment market size reached USD 13.5 billion in 2022 and is expected to hit around USD 36.14 billion by 2032, poised to grow at a CAGR of 10.4%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2032.

Key Takeaways

  • North America led the global market with the highest market share of 36% in 2022.
  • Asia-Pacific is estimated to expand at the fastest CAGR during the forecast period.
  • By Product, the toothpaste segment contributed more than 43% of revenue share in 2022.
  • By Product, the varnish segment is anticipated to grow at the fastest CAGR of 13.8% during the projected period.
  • By End User, the homecare segment has held the highest revenue share of 39% in 2022.

Dental Fluoride Treatment Market in the U.S. 2023-2032

The U.S. dental fluoride treatment market size was valued at USD 2.87 billion in 2022 and is estimated to reach around USD 7.61 billion by 2032, growing at a CAGR of 10.3% from 2023 to 2032.

Impact of COVID-19

The COVID-19 pandemic had a multifaceted impact on the dental fluoride treatment industry. Initially, widespread lockdowns and restrictions on dental clinics and non-essential healthcare services led to a significant decline in patient visits and elective dental procedures, including fluoride treatments. Many dental practices faced financial challenges, which affected their ability to offer fluoride treatments.

However, as the pandemic progressed, dental professionals adapted to the new normal by implementing stringent safety measures, including enhanced infection control protocols. This adaptation allowed for the gradual resumption of dental services, including fluoride treatments, although with increased precautions. Additionally, the integration of telehealth and telemedicine in dental care expanded access to oral health consultations and guidance, including recommendations for at-home fluoride treatments. This trend is likely to continue shaping the market as it offers convenient and remote access to dental care services, including fluoride treatments.

Product Insights

According to the Product, the toothpaste segment has held 43% revenue share in 2022. In the dental fluoride treatment market, toothpaste is a common product that includes fluoride as an essential component. Fluoride toothpaste is widely used for daily oral care routines and is an effective way to deliver fluoride for dental health. Trends in this segment include the development of innovative fluoride toothpaste formulations that offer advanced protection against dental caries and sensitivity. Many toothpaste brands are incorporating additional ingredients, such as whitening agents, natural extracts, and microgranules for enhanced cleaning and a fresher mouthfeel. These trends aim to cater to consumer preferences while maintaining the proven benefits of fluoride in preventing tooth decay.

The varnish segment is anticipated to expand at a significant CAGR of 13.8% during the projected period. Varnish is a popular product used for the prevention of dental caries and tooth decay. It is a thin, protective coating applied to the tooth's surface, containing a high concentration of fluoride. This product adheres well to the teeth and slowly releases fluoride over time, providing long-lasting protection. Trends in varnish include the development of innovative formulations that enhance fluoride uptake, minimize patient discomfort, and offer improved aesthetics.

Additionally, varnish is increasingly used in pediatric dentistry due to its ease of application and effectiveness in preventing cavities in children's teeth. The convenience and effectiveness of varnishes are contributing to their continued growth in the dental fluoride treatment market.

Recent Developments

  • In 2021, Ultradent Products, Inc., a prominent developer and manufacturer of advanced dental materials, has expanded its Enamelast™ fluoride varnish range by introducing a new variant, Flavor-Free Enamelast fluoride varnish. This addition aims to provide a flavor-neutral option for dental professionals and patients seeking fluoride treatment without taste preferences.
